Everyone knows about outsourced transcription, and sending your tapes by mail to a typist (with the risk of the tape being lost), or even delivering your tapes personally (with all the waste of time it incurs) are forms of outsourced typing, although well antiquated.

We at NIVOTEC refer to outsourced transcription as the digital version of the above: sound file are sent electronically to a typist or pool of typists. This can be achieved by way of emails, VPN, FTP sites, web based dictation/transcription, or bespoke applications “grabbing” your dictation automatically.
Dictations are then transcribed and returned to you through the same medium, within a predefined period. The service is usually charged on a per document, per page, per line or per minute basis.
